1990 O-Pee-Chee Box Bottom panel w/Mark McGwire and Dave Parker. A lot tougher to find than I would have thought, luckily both A's from this set were on the same panel so I could just grab this instead of trying to hunt down multiple panels or individually cut cards. I was beginning to think these didn't actually exist because for the longest time the only ones I could find that were called O-Pee-Chee were actually clearly the English-only normal Topps box bottoms. This was the last Dave Parker A's card from his playing career that was on my wantlist...still a few produced 2002-04 that I need, though.
